Combining an innovative slider design with an impressive set of multimedia features, the sleek Motorola RIZR V3 fits in with your fast-moving digital life with a dash of style and a full range of T-Mobile services (including MyFaves). It's packed with all the latest mobile technology, including a 2-megapixel camera (with video capture capability), stereo Bluetooth compatibility, voice-activated calling, photo caller ID, and instant messaging via Yahoo!, MSN, AOL, or ICQ. Other features include a 20 MB memory, expansion via MicroSD memory cards, and up to 3 hours of talk time. Available exclusively from T-Mobile, it communicates over GSM/GPRS and EDGE networks. This model comes in cosmic blue with a soft-touch finish, but it's also available in rose.

The phone is capable of MPEG4 video playback when you receive a video message, or if you upload video to the phone via USB or Bluetooth. The RIZR Z3 also supports custom graphics for wallpapers so you can dress up the phone to suit your fancy.
The RIZR Z3 also offers a full-featured digital audio player, compatible with MP3, AAC, AAC+, and eAAC+ (enhanced) files. Music files are stored on optional MicroSD memory cards, which can be transferred from your PC via USB or Bluetooth wireless connectivity. And because the phone supports the A2DP Bluetooth stereo profile, you can wireless stream music to compatible Bluetooth-enabled stereo headphones, enabling completely untethered music enjoyment.
Instant messaging is also supported--enabling communication via Yahoo!, MSN, AOL, or ICQ--and the phone ships with a built-in email client. The RIZR also comes stock with a built-in web browser for t-zones downloads and mobile web browsing. T-Mobile's t-Zones service lets you receive and send emails, read news headlines, get weather updates, download games and ringtones, and more.
The RIZR Z3's internal phone book can hold up to six phone numbers and three addresses per entry, while the phone's picture ID system allows you to assign pictures to your most common callers. It also supports polyphonic ringtones as well as MP3 ringers, allowing you to use portions of your favorite songs to alert you to incoming calls. A number of ringtones come preloaded on the phone. There's even an included application, MotoMixer, that lets you mix your own ringtones. A built-in speakerphone makes it easy to talk without having the phone to your ear, and it includes a vibrating alert for those times when discretion is required. Because the RIZR Z3 is Bluetooth enabled, wireless headsets can be configured with the phone for total handsfree operation. And the RIZR's voice dialing feature makes calling family, friends, and business associates as easy as saying their names.
Other calling features include compatibility with T-Mobile's myFaves service, which allows you to call up to five of your most common contacts--on any network, even landlines--without using any of your minutes. Learn more about myFaves.
iTap text entry, which is a technology that makes it easier for people to enter words and text on handsets, is built into the unit--a plus for mobile email and text messaging users. With its Bluetooth or USB data capability, the phone can be easily used as a wireless modem for laptops and PDAs for high-speed data transfer over the supported EDGE network.
A number of handy software tools are bundled with the RIZR Z3 including a voice memo recorder, a calculator with currency converter, a calendar and an alarm clock. Use the phone's Bluetooth capability to set up a wireless link with a Bluetooth accessory or connect to a computer or hand-held device to exchange and synchronize data. The phone also supports the SyncML PC synchronization standard, and it can be used with Motorola's Mobile Phone Tools PC application to manage and synchronize contacts, calendar, and other data with your PC.
Vital Statistics
The Motorola RIZR V3 weighs 3.9 ounces and measures 1.8 x 4.2 x 0.63 inches. Its 780 mAh lithium-ion battery is rated at up to 3 hours of talk time, and up to 8 days (192 hours) of standby time. It runs on the 850/900/1800/1900 GSM/GPRS/EDGE frequencies. The phone comes with a one year limited warranty.

this Thing Falls Apart
I bought this phone from T-Mobile as an upgrade. I have not had some of the problems other reviewers have mentioned (slow response, phone dying), but I agree that it is poorly made. After having it for little more than a year, the tiny round button in the middle of the circle fell off, leaving a sticky residue on the white rubber of the button pad underneath. Well, okay, still useable. A few weeks later, the circular button also came off (leaving a gross sticky residue). I continued to use it although it was awkward trying to press the buttons that, without the black covering buttons, are tiny nubs under white rubber. The rest of the buttons on the faceplate are metal. I found this out when the T-zones/internet button caught on something and got bent out. Now the phone stabs me in the leg if I carry it in my pocket, and I have to be careful not to scratch or cut my face when talking on it. I'm sure there must be a better phone for the money. Based on this phone, and a previous Motorola model I owned, I will not be buying a Motorola product again.
